Senior SAP Sales, Procurement & EMS Analyst

Job Overview:

Ensure systems and business processes are developed to meet requirements. As a specialist you will be responsible for delivering system services, improvements and projects mainly in the area of SAP Sales, Sourcing & Procurement, Entitlement Management (EMS) and also Logistics General & execution. Your role will require collaboration with other business functions and multi-functional IT members to ensure the ongoing system integrity and stability. This role would signify the ability to work in a fast-paced, pressured environment with multiple customers.

Hold at least a B.Tech in computer science, information technology, or in a related field, with at least 6 years of overall experience in a similar role within a large, global organisation. A successful history of owning and delivering SAP S/4 HANA solutions as a technical specialist in large-scale IT environments.

Occasional international travel may be required for company events, special team meetings and/or workshops. There is also a requirement for on-call.

Required Skills and Experience:

With deep technical expertise in SAP Sales, Sourcing & Procurement, EMS solutions, in a SAP Fiori based landscape, ensuring that systems are performant and fit-for-purpose. Core responsibilities will include but not limited to the following:

  • Requirements gathering, design, develop, test, and implement SAP Sales, Sourcing & Procurement, EMS products and services.
  • Providing L2 and L3 incident management for SAP Sales, Sourcing & Procurement, EMS.
  • At least two S/4 HANA Implementation as a Sales consultant and a good understanding of integration with other SAP modules.
  • Deep experience in SAP S/4 HANA SAP Sales, Sourcing & Procurement, EMS as well as SAP Variant Configuration (LO-VC). FIORI and S/4 HANA Analytics.
  • Experience on Integration between S/4HANA and EMS using SAP Cloud Platform (CPI) and/or other Middleware.
  • Knowledge on SAP Revenue Accounting and Reporting (RAR), SAP Global Trade system (GTS) and Ariba.
  • Supporting and resolving production Sales & Sourcing and Procurement issues within the SAP Estate.
  • Ability to handle the lifecycle of problems plus all related documentation and knowledge creation articles.
  • A firm grasp of modern development practices such as Waterfall, Agile or DevOps.

“Nice To Have” Skills and Experience:

  • Certifications in SAP S/4 HANA!
  • Knowledge on Advanced Variant Configuration (AVC) and Billing, Revenue and Innovations management (BRIM)!
  • Knowledge on Salesforce, ServiceNow and other web-based technologies.
